Both, the 1st one was bait at a little park in town, there's usually a few people fishing there but not crowded. 

It was actually on an episode of monster carp actually. 

The 2nd place you usually book it for yourself, they sell arapima to other fishing parks so they don't like to over fish theirs. 

That and they don't need to, they make the money selling arapima so the fishing is more just to cover operating costs. 

It's great fishing a big park like that all to yourself, there might be parks with bigger fish but this, place still has some good fish and it's, cheap and peaceful. 

You can actually walk around flicking lures, not just fishing from a set stand like you do at the big parks. They have also done a lot of work to the place since I was there last, built full guest facilities with shower, nice place to eat with fans and to keep the beer cold.

It's great, I've got two that I go too where I'm always by myself. 

It's great fishing a, park like that with no other pressure or cast after cast stirring up the fish. 

But some of the more heavily fished smaller parks are great too, one that I like only has smaller Mekong catfish in it up to 25kg, but it's got an absolute ton of them and it's not uncommon to catch 30-40 in a, session. Brilliant fun on lighter gear, I've got some videos of that somewhere too.
